Rapper and songwriter T.I. has signed a worldwide deal with Sony/ATV Music
Publishing, the company announced. The agreement covers all future works,
as well as his just-released studio album and his share of the cut for Robin Thicke's
"Blurred Lines," the biggest hit of 2013.Born Clifford Harris, the Atlanta native has
released nine studio albums and has been a lead or featured artist on over 100
singles since breaking out in 2003. His No. 1s include "Whatever You Like," "Live
Your Life," Justin Timberlake's "My Love" and "Blurred Lines." T.I. has sold more
than 14 million albums and 30 million singles worldwide. "Blurred Lines" topped the
Hot 100 for twelve consecutive weeks and stands as the top-selling digital single of 2013.
"T.I. is an all-round talent and we are thrilled to be working with him at Sony/ATV," said
Martin Bandier, Sony/ATV's chairman and CEO. "He already has an extensive catalog
of hit songs and albums behind him and there is plenty more to come, starting with his
new album."
T.I.'s new album, Paperwork, was released Oct. 21 on Grand Hustle/Columbia Records
and features collaborations with Iggy Azalea, Chris Brown, Rick Ross, Usher and
Pharrell Williams.
